What if the product listed on the energyrating web site does not appear to be available in the shops?

0

The web site lists all registered products. Registrations typically remain viable for 5 years. At times, some of these products may not be available in the market, however the registration remains valid and can be displayed on the public web site. Manufacturers have the facility to de-list a product (from the public web site) that is not presently available on the market, but many do not seem to take up this option. Some brands and models are only available through selected retailers or states. It is suggested that you contact the manufacturer to ascertain the status of the product availability in your area.
